     The NYSAHA, in conjunction with USA Hockey, will be celebrating the second annual “Hockey Weekend Across America” from February 13-15th, 2009.  Hockey Weekend Across America, presented by Reebok, is an initiative led by USA Hockey to celebrate the game and all those involved in the sport at all levels, while also sharing hockey with new audiences.

     Each of the three days of Hockey Weekend Across America has a theme, including Friday (Feb. 13) Wear Your Favorite Hockey Jersey; Saturday (Feb. 14) Bring a Friend to the Rink; and Sunday (Feb. 15) Celebrate Local Hockey Heroes. Organizations at all levels, including the NHL, American Hockey League, ECHL, NCAA, United States Hockey League and North American Hockey League are participating in Hockey Weekend Across America.

     USA Hockey is conducting a contest for best Hockey Weekend Across America programming with the grand-prize winner receiving 25 sets of OneGoal starter equipment ($4,000 value), plus $2,000. Additionally, five runner-up prizes of $1,000 will be awarded. The entry form can be obtained at HockeyWeekendAcrossAmerica.com.  In the inaugural event held last year, Skaneateles Youth Hockey took home the grand prize honors as they celebrated the event on an outdoor rink in the heart of the community.

     In addition to these themed events, Fans will have a chance to win one of 45 Reebok EDGE authentic National Hockey League jerseys during Hockey Weekend Across America's Great Jersey Giveaway.  Fifteen prize winners each day during Hockey Weekend Across America will receive their favorite NHL jersey from Reebok.  Entry is open to U.S. citizens ages 13 and older and those eligible may register one time only at HockeyWeekendAcrossAmerica.com, between 12 noon MT on Wednesday, Jan. 7, and 11:59 p.m. MT on Thursday, Feb. 12.
